Caddo Property Management
Located in Houston, Texas
Address: 4700 Tremont St Unit A, Dallas, TX 75246, United States
Phone: +1 214-307-9881
Rating: 2.3
Services
- Wheelchair-accessible car park
Categories
- Property management company
Photos
Latest AC Repair Services in Houston
Comments
-
Review 1 (2025-02-24 - Rating: 5)
Valerie & Evelyn are very helpful and willing to help with any problems I have they are The best πβ€οΈ good people thanks so much -
Review 2 (2025-02-12 - Rating: 5)
Valeria Bella, excellent service, good assistance, Evelyn, thank you for everything too. -
Review 3 (2025-02-12 - Rating: 5)
Valerie & Evelyn together x always good service π -
Review 4 (2025-02-12 - Rating: 5)
Valeria & Evelyn excellent services and very good attention